JEDDAH IN PERIL.

WAHIBIS THREATEN ATTACK. (bt ca«lx—press association copyright.) (BSUTEB'S TELIGEAMS.) LONDON, October 31. Advices from Port Sudan state that an attempt by tho leading residents of Jeddah and Mecca to arrange terms •with the Wahibis failed. The representative of the Wahibis in Mecca says that peace is impossible while Ali remains on the throne. This appears to be an insurmountable obstacle. Jeddah is now in a state of defence. Military preparations «re being made to resist the threatened attack, and reinforcements are coming to Jeddah from Akaba. Many of the population are leaving.
